Transaction 43dbf5bb17614bf5ddd6193e4b2996787568392a4b685f4c588fe676a862d3b5
1 Input
1 Output
-
43dbf5bb17614bf5ddd6193e4b2996787568392a4b685f4c588fe676a862d3b5:0
- value
- 20600000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b9d590a8ef87c50579841bf45c90dddc4252f56a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HwbrFXFNbBZveU9h7CpQrptGnuHebDrjm